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en el código postal 29651
Cuánto cuestan los alquileres más amplios de tres y cuatro dormitorios en 29651?
Para quienes buscan una vivienda más grande, los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en 29651 oscilan entre $1,049 hasta $6,332, mientras que las casas con tres dormitorios,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ler oscilan entre $912 hasta $6,332. Los alquileres de viviendas unifamiliares de cuatro dormitorios también están disponibles a partir de $1,200 y los apartamentos de cuatro dormitorios comienzan en $2,299.
